This spacious one bedroom first floor apartment is finished to a high specification throughout. Features include a premier fitted kitchen, house shower room and secure underground parking, all in a characterful town centre location convenient for Skipton's array of amenities.
Entrance hallway with laminate flooring, benefitting from a video entrance intercom system and a good sized cupboard housing the hot water tank and useful space for storage.
The fully fitted kitchen includes a selection of base, wall and drawer units with top specification worktops over a sunken stainless steel sink. An integrated four ring electric hob with extractor fan above, integrated electric oven, microwave, dishwasher, washer/dryer and an undercounter fridge as seen from our images. The kitchen area is open to the generous sized living/dining room, with large windows allowing plentiful natural lighting and offering long distance views. The master bedroom is a spacious double room with the addition of fitted wardrobes and stunning views over the local countryside.
The bathroom comprises of a walk in shower unit, a low flush w.c. And hand wash basin. Has a heated towel rail, extractor fan and is fully tiled in white from floor to ceiling. The floor is slate styled tiled with the added benefit of underfloor heating.
The Cotton Mill benefits with secure bin storage and separate cycle storage containing small lockers for additional storage needs.
There is parking for one vehicle within the secure basement car park in the adjacent Glista Mill - with electronic key fob or mobile phone technology entry system.

Tenure, Services & Parking
• Leasehold, 125 years from 2017, £120.00 per annum Ground Rent reviewed every 10 years, and Service Charge of £2,222.02 for the period of a year reviewed annually
• Mains electricity, water and drainage are installed. Domestic heating is from electric radiators
• One allocated underground parking space
• Please note that this property is in a conservation area
